Climate change awareness: do your part

Global environmental expert Nicky Perlas recently appeared on ANC to talk about Climate Change and Typhoon Ondoy.  He confirmed one thing most of us already knew to be true but hoped against: that Super Typhoon Ondoy is just the first of many.  Global warming is upon us, and now is not the time to be in self-denial and dillydally.

What can we do?
 
Here’s a great suggestion from Roy Cabonegro, Sec-Gen of the Partido Kalikasan Metro Manila:

Each of us has communities. Many of these were affected by the flooding.

The flooding is both induced by climate change and because of our lack of preparedness as communities for necessary adaptation measures for more of this that is now inevitable due to the ill effects of climate change and our bad governance.

In each of our barangays, town/cities, province and region, as we become more organized and link together, citizens must claim our right for appropriate immediate and long term plans, programs and actions for climate change adaptation. Such adaptation measures must be specific to each community and sufficiently financed.

Let us do that now. Let us involve ourselves in direct governance now!
